T45 is a carbon-managanese steel, due to it's relatively high strength to weight ratio T45 is used in many different applications in both the motorsport and aerospace industries.
Specification 4 T45 Tube :1972. T45 Tube requires an 12.5mm O.D. or greater, also T45 is weldable.
